Official documents, court records and multiple interviews suggest the Awan crew may ha ve engaged in government fraud, tax evasion, bank fraud, extortion, bankruptcy fraud and insurance fraud. More alarmingly, money (our tax dollars?) could have been funneled overseas.

Imran's brother, Abid Awan, has hired high-profile attorney James Bacon who specializes in money laundering litigation.

==========================================

Imran friend---Rao Abbas----was paid $85,049 TAX DOLLARS in 2016.

The Daily Caller News foundation interviewed multiple current and former Imran tenants about his odd collection of rent.

Cristal Perpignan said Imran instructed her to pay the rent to Imran’s friend, Rao Abbas, a US govt employee, who lived in the basement of the home she occupied.

Abbas was on the House payroll as an IT worker but Perpignan said the tax-paid Abbas spent his days at home in the basement.

==========================================

Soon after Imran began working for Wasserman Schultz in 2005, his two brothers and two of their wives — plus Rao Abbas and another friend — began appearing as IT staffers on the tax-paid payrolls of other House Democrats. Collectively, the Awan group has been paid $4 million tax dollars (that we know of) since 2009.

Other Hill IT staffers interviewed by TheDCNF said the Awans and their IT friends were often absent from weekly Hill meetings and inter-office email exchanges. The tax-Paid Rao Abbas spent his days at home while cashing US govt paychecks.

One of the Hill staffers said some of the computers the Awans managed for Democrat lawmakers were being used to transfer Congressional data to an off-site server. Some of the Democrat lawmakers were members of key House intl committees.

============================================

Shortly after the criminal probe was revealed in February, Imran abruptly moved out of his longtime home on Hawkshead Drive in Lorton, Va, (one of about 12 homes he owned) and listed it for rent on a website that connects landlords with military families.

One of new tenants — a Marine Corps veteran married to a female Navy Officer — said he found “wireless routers, hard drives that look like they tried to destroy, laptops, [and] a lot of brand new expensive toner.”
